我有網(wǎng)站的源代碼怎么適用
引言
在數(shù)字時代,擁有網(wǎng)站的源代碼意味著你掌握了網(wǎng)站的核心。無論是進(jìn)行個性化定制、功能擴(kuò)展還是優(yōu)化升級,源代碼都是不可或缺的。本文將探討如何有效利用網(wǎng)站的源代碼,以提升網(wǎng)站性能和用戶體驗。
理解源代碼的重要性
源代碼是網(wǎng)站的基礎(chǔ),它定義了網(wǎng)站的外觀、功能和交互方式。理解并掌握源代碼,可以讓你對網(wǎng)站有更深入的控制,實現(xiàn)個性化定制和功能擴(kuò)展。
檢查和優(yōu)化現(xiàn)有代碼
在開始任何修改之前,首先應(yīng)該檢查現(xiàn)有源代碼的質(zhì)量和結(jié)構(gòu)。這包括:
- 代碼審查:檢查代碼是否有冗余、過時或錯誤的部分。
- 性能優(yōu)化:分析頁面加載時間,優(yōu)化圖片、CSS和JavaScript文件。
- 安全性檢查:確保代碼沒有安全漏洞,如SQL注入、跨站腳本攻擊等。
個性化定制
根據(jù)你的需求,可以對網(wǎng)站進(jìn)行個性化定制,包括:
- 界面設(shè)計:調(diào)整布局、顏色方案和字體,以符合品牌形象。
- 功能擴(kuò)展:添加新的功能,如在線聊天、社交媒體分享按鈕或用戶評論系統(tǒng)。
- 內(nèi)容管理:實現(xiàn)內(nèi)容管理系統(tǒng),方便更新網(wǎng)站內(nèi)容。
響應(yīng)式設(shè)計
確保網(wǎng)站在不同設(shè)備上都能良好顯示,是現(xiàn)代網(wǎng)站設(shè)計的基本要求。使用源代碼實現(xiàn)響應(yīng)式設(shè)計,包括:
- 媒體查詢:使用CSS媒體查詢來調(diào)整不同屏幕尺寸下的布局。
- 靈活的網(wǎng)格系統(tǒng):使用百分比或視口單位來創(chuàng)建靈活的布局。
- 圖片和視頻優(yōu)化:確保圖片和視頻在不同設(shè)備上都能正確顯示。
SEO優(yōu)化
搜索引擎優(yōu)化(SEO)是提高網(wǎng)站可見性的關(guān)鍵。通過源代碼優(yōu)化,可以:
- 元標(biāo)簽優(yōu)化:確保每個頁面都有合適的標(biāo)題、描述和關(guān)鍵詞元標(biāo)簽。
- 結(jié)構(gòu)化數(shù)據(jù):使用Schema.org標(biāo)記來幫助搜索引擎理解頁面內(nèi)容。
- 網(wǎng)站速度:優(yōu)化代碼和資源加載,提高頁面加載速度。
用戶體驗(UX)改進(jìn)
用戶體驗是網(wǎng)站成功的關(guān)鍵。通過源代碼,可以:
- 導(dǎo)航優(yōu)化:確保網(wǎng)站導(dǎo)航直觀易懂。
- 可訪問性:遵循WCAG指南,確保網(wǎng)站對所有用戶都是可訪問的。
- 交互設(shè)計:添加動畫和過渡效果,提升用戶互動體驗。
測試和部署
在對源代碼進(jìn)行修改后,進(jìn)行徹底的測試是必不可少的:
- 功能測試:確保所有功能按預(yù)期工作。
- 兼容性測試:在不同的瀏覽器和設(shè)備上測試網(wǎng)站。
- 性能測試:監(jiān)控網(wǎng)站性能,確保加載時間和響應(yīng)時間符合標(biāo)準(zhǔn)。
結(jié)語
擁有網(wǎng)站的源代碼為你提供了無限的可能。通過上述步驟,你可以優(yōu)化現(xiàn)有代碼,實現(xiàn)個性化定制,提升用戶體驗,并確保網(wǎng)站在搜索引擎中的表現(xiàn)。記住,持續(xù)的維護(hù)和更新是保持網(wǎng)站競爭力的關(guān)鍵。
注意:本文內(nèi)容為示例,實際應(yīng)用時需要根據(jù)具體網(wǎng)站和需求進(jìn)行調(diào)整。
Label:
- website
- sourcecode
- customization
- SEO
- userexperience